How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Central Salt Lake City?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Central Salt Lake City Studio Apartments | $1,482 | $739 | $4,948 |
Central Salt Lake City 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,962 | $762 | $9,611 |
Central Salt Lake City 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,878 | $1,122 | $10,000+ |
Central Salt Lake City 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,840 | $1,549 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Central Salt Lake City
How much are Studio apartments in Central Salt Lake City?
There are currently 219 Studio Apartments in Central Salt Lake City with rent ranges from $739 to $4,948 with an average price of $1,482.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Central Salt Lake City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Central Salt Lake City ranges from $762 to $9,611 with an average monthly rent of $1,962.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Central Salt Lake City c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Central Salt Lake City range from $1,122 to $12,876.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,878.
How expensive are Central Salt Lake City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 75 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Central Salt Lake City on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,549 to $14,740 - averaging $4,840 for the location.
